Abstract
Recognition of radar emitter signals is important in radar reconnaissance systems of modern warfare. Recognizing radar-emitted signal is challenged due to the complexity of electromagnetic signals. Thus, this paper presents a new approach to recognize the radar modulation type of constant pulse repetition interval (PRI) in dense electromagnetic environments. In the presence of missing pulses, a constant PRI type recognition scheme (CPTRS) is proposed, too. The selected features exploit the difference and the variation information of pulse trains to describe inter-pulse intervals. The proposed CPTRS identifies a pulse train with randomly distributed missing pulses.
